...denies clozapine must be carefully handled. Up to 2% of those who take the drug develop agranulocytosis, an immune-system disorder that is often fatal if left undetected. The FDA was fully aware of this danger: the drug had been released earlier in Europe and withdrawn temporarily for just this reason. But the regulators decided the drug's potential usefulness was too great to keep it off the market. To address the safety question, the FDA ruled that Sandoz must devise a blood-monitoring system that would spot early signs of the fatal complication...
